Evelyn Sullinger

Age 69, of Osage

Feb. 11, 1940-Oct. 18, 2009

OSAGE - Services for Evelyn Ingrid Sullinger, 69, Osage, are at 11 a.m. Saturday at Gethsemane Lutheran Church, Snellman. Visitation is from 5-8 p.m. Friday with a prayer service at 7 p.m. at West-Kjos Funeral Home, Detroit Lakes.

She died Sunday, Oct. 18, 2009, after a courageous battle with cancer at Emmanuel Nursing Home, Detroit Lakes.

Evelyn was born Feb. 11, 1940, to William and Mary (Longfors) Pihlaja in Shell Lake Township, rural Becker County. She attended country school in Shell Lake. As a young women, she worked in Chicago at MacRay's Plastic. She and Royce Sullinger were married Dec. 13, 1959. They raised three sons together.

Evelyn worked for Federal Cartridge in New Brighton and later moved her family back to Snellman. She became a USDA inspector for Swift Company in Detroit Lakes and Frazee. Upon the closing of Swift, she was employed at Heartland Foods in Marshall as a quality assurance inspector. She retired in 2001 and moved back to Snellman.

Evelyn enjoyed family life, especially her children. She enjoyed hunting with her sons and attending her grandchildren's school and sporting events, especially watching her grandsons wrestle. Time with her sisters and brothers was also important to her and she enjoyed several vacations with them. Evelyn, always advocated for the less fortunate. She took much more delight in giving than receiving.

Survivors include her three sons, Marty (and Geri) Sullinger of New Mexico, Mark (and Sarah) Sullinger of Osage, and Scott (and Sandy) Sullinger of Osage; 11 grandchildren; eight great-grandchildren; three sisters, Thelma Saarinen and Shirley Clements, both of Osage, and Nora (and Delbert) Saarinen of Detroit Lakes; one brother, Roland (and Darlene) Pihlaja of Osage; and numerous nieces and nephews.

Evelyn was preceded in death by her parents, brother, Harold Pihlaga, and two sisters, Verna Kangas and Mildred Kangas.
